Output 3c56ee0b60f3043320a3b3e8a5fd1ef618748eb39a75e3481a4bd06176d6b689:0

value
24379542
script pubkey
OP_0 OP_PUSHBYTES_20 40f6901a0aebe386b98354e33d4c126add21c65e
address
ltc1qgrmfqxs2a03cdwvr2n3n6nqjdtwjr3j7q6nzd2
transaction
3c56ee0b60f3043320a3b3e8a5fd1ef618748eb39a75e3481a4bd06176d6b689
spent
true